Easy hiking trails around Lochee offer accessible green spaces and scenic viewpoints within an urban setting. The area features local parks like Lochee Park with walking paths, and the adjacent Balgay Hill, which provides a network of footpaths and panoramic views across the River Tay. These walking routes in Lochee Dundee provide opportunities for leisurely strolls and outdoor activity. The landscape is characterized by its accessible green spaces and gentle hills, making it suitable for easy walking trails Lochee.

Lochee and its surrounding areas offer over 100 easy hiking trails. These routes are generally well-suited for leisurely strolls and accessible outdoor activity, focusing on urban parks, scenic viewpoints, and riverside paths.
The landscape around Lochee is characterized by accessible green spaces and gentle hills, making it ideal for easy walks. Local parks like Lochee Park provide flat paths, while areas such as Balgay Hill offer a network of footpaths with moderate inclines and rewarding views, all within an urban setting.

Yes, there are several easy circular walks. A popular option is the Camperdown Country Park loop, which is 3.9 miles (6.3 km) long and explores the varied landscape of this well-known country park. Another is the Trottick Mill Ponds Local Nature Reserve loop via Mains Castle, a 2.4-mile (3.9 km) trail through a nature reserve and past historical features.
Many of the easy trails in Lochee are very suitable for families. Green spaces like Lochee Park and Camperdown Country Park offer safe, well-maintained paths perfect for children. The relatively short distances and gentle terrain of routes like the Clatto Country Park loop make them ideal for family outings.
Yes, most easy hiking trails in and around Lochee are dog-friendly. Areas like Lochee Park, Balgay Hill, and Camperdown Country Park are popular spots for dog walkers. Always ensure your dog is under control, especially near wildlife or other visitors, and check for any specific local signage regarding dog access.
Absolutely. Balgay Hill, adjacent to Lochee, offers a network of footpaths with magnificent views across the River Tay. Another excellent option for panoramic views is the Dundee Law via Law Steps trail, leading to the Dundee Law Summit, which provides expansive vistas of the city and beyond.
Easy hikes around Lochee feature a mix of urban green spaces and natural elements. You'll encounter mature trees and open lawns in parks like Lochee Park, deciduous and conifer trees on Balgay Hill, and riverside scenery along the Dundee Riverside Walk. The area also includes local nature reserves such as Trottick Mill Ponds.
Yes, several easy trails pass by or offer views of historical sites. For example, the Trottick Mill Ponds Local Nature Reserve loop takes you past Mains Castle. Additionally, the Dundee Law trail leads to the Dundee Law Summit and War Memorial, a significant landmark.
Parking is generally available at or near the main access points for many of Lochee's parks and trails. For instance, Camperdown Country Park has dedicated parking facilities. For walks within Lochee itself, street parking or local car parks may be available, though it's always advisable to check local signage.
Lochee is well-served by Dundee's public transport network, making many easy trails accessible without a car. Local bus services connect various parts of the city, including areas close to Lochee Park, Balgay Hill, and the starting points for routes like the Dundee Riverside Walk.
